Ingredients
Scale
- 4 large sweet yellow onions (sliced)
- 4 cups beef broth
- 1 tsp fresh thyme (or ½ tsp dried)
- 2 bay leaves
- 1 baguette (sliced)
- 1 cup Gruyère cheese (shredded)
- 1 tsp sugar
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tbsp butter
Instructions
- In a crockpot, add sliced onions and butter. Cook on low for 10 hours until caramelized.
- Add beef broth, thyme, bay leaves, salt, and pepper. Stir gently.
- Continue to simmer on low for an additional 4 hours.
- Ladle soup into oven-safe bowls, top with baguette slices and Gruyère cheese.
- Broil until the cheese is bubbling and golden brown.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 14 hours
